National Government Administrative Occupations

National government administrative occupations undertake a variety of administrative and clerical duties in national government departments, and in local offices of national government departments.

What they do most days?

  • Performs miscellaneous clerical tasks such as proof reading printed material, drafting letters, taking minutes etc.

  • Responds to telephone enquiries and other forms of correspondence.

  • Classifies, sorts and files publications, correspondence etc. in offices and libraries.

  • Maintains and updates correspondence, documents, data and other records for storage in files or on computer.

  • Undertakes administrative duties specific to the operation of HM Revenue and Customs offices, Job Centres, Benefits Agency offices and other local offices of national government.

  • Assists senior government officers with policy work, external liaison or general administrative work.
